I love The West Wing, so don't get me wrong where I stand on Sorkin and politics. I even love The Newsroom for all its wonkiness.


But this movie didn't feel like it was reading the room. It's hard to watch Bobby Seale get dragged out of that courtroom and then go back to Sacha Baron Cohen doing standup routines and Joseph Gordon Levitt growing a conscious at the last minute because Sorkin loves to humanize his (white male) villains no matter how out of touch it is with the rest of the script.


And Bobby's ordeal ultimately feels a little fetishistic as well because once he's gone, he's gone. He feels like a prop for Sorkin to make a point as much as a real character in the movie.


Like I said, it's a fun popcorn movie, but its politics are pretty shaky IMO.
